Output 666623f60727675a9303e62739a2e74d46cd1c0a9ee8bb28f4d116012380c962:5

value
298914
script pubkey
OP_0 OP_PUSHBYTES_20 33d15504ab2d1b8bcfd847c7421510ab7f22faab
address
bc1qx0g42p9t95dchn7cglr5y9gs4dlj974tsh04zm
transaction
666623f60727675a9303e62739a2e74d46cd1c0a9ee8bb28f4d116012380c962
spent
true